PACESETTERS Birmingham City made it a magnificent seven straight League One wins with a hard-fought victory against Huddersfield at St Andrew’s on Tuesday night.
Alfie May tapped home the only goal in the 63rd minute after being teed up by Jay Stansfield, making it the Blues’ longest winning run since 1946.
“I was really pleased with the performance, I thought we were strong throughout,” said boss Chris Davies.
